Calculating Analysis of Variance (ANOVA) and Post Hoc Analyses Following ANOVA Analysis of variance (ANOVA) is a statistical procedure that compares data between two or more groups or conditions to investigate the presence of differences between those groups on some continuous dependent variable (see Exercise 18). In this exercise, we will focus on the one-way…
